[网站搭建踩坑记录 ]

360 阅读2分钟

哈喽哈喽,这里是小菜不拖延博主!

春日打卡day5~

知识打气筒

line-height

把文字的行高和盒子高度设置为一样即可

页面跳转的几种写法

a标签

我们最熟悉的跳转就是通过a标签了
<a href="跳转路径"></a?

$router.push()

方法一:

$router.push("路径")

方法二:

$router.push({name:"页面名字"})

报错

push括号内报错

@click="$event =>$router.push("/honoreditor")荣誉墙

原因:双引号需使用单引号

盒子溢出屏幕

问题:main——container是最外层的盒子,但是main-contexnt超出了 main-container,且溢出屏幕

image.png

image.png

.main_content{
    box-sizing: border-box;
    padding: 65px 0px 70px 15px;//距离顶部高度,和banner高度相同
    margin-left: 250px;
    height:100%;
    // background-color: #804949;
    width:100%;

原因:给了main-content:margin-left,那么此时盒子就会被挤着向右边移动,所以多出来一截

导航报错

问题:dundant navigation to current location: "/articleEditor". at createRouterError (webpack-internal:///./node_modules/vue-router/dist/vue-router.esm.js:1714:15) at createNavigationDuplicatedError (webpack-internal:///./node_modules/vue-router/dist/vue-router.esm.js:1702:15) at HTML5History.confirmTransition (webpack-internal:///./node_modules/vue-router/dist/vue-router.esm.js:1964:18) at HTML5History.transitionTo (webpack-internal:///./node_modules/vue-router/dist/vue-router.esm.js:1900:8) at HTML5History.push (webpack-internal:///./node_modules/vue-router/dist/vue-router.esm.js:2183:10) at eval (webpack-internal:///./node_modules/vue-router/dist/vue-router.esm.js:2531:24) at new Promise (

出现这个问题的原因是,我们已经在需要跳转的界面了,当我们已经跳转之后,又点击了跳转就会出现此错误,所以我们需要对这个进行控制

解决:解决这个问题有很多方法,我们在这里先提供一种简单的,详细的我们将会在下一篇文章当中讲解。

使用wangeditor报错

问题:Module not found: Error: Can't resolve '@wangeditor/editor' in 'D:\project\208website\208admin\node_modules@wangeditor\editor-for-vue\dist' @ ./node_modules/babel-loader/lib/index.js??clonedRuleSet-40.use[0]!./node_modules/@vue/cli-service/node_modules/@vue/vue-loader-v15/lib/index.js??vue-loader-options!./src/components/editor.vue?vue&type=script&lang=js& 2:0-61 6:4-10 7:4-11

出现这个问题纯纯粗心,注意看文档啊(我看的安装那部分的文档,他是所有react和vue首先都需要安装同一个东西,再分别安装一个不同的,一共要安装两个,注意看)

解决:注意需要安装两个东西

yarn add @wangeditor/editor
# 或者 npm install @wangeditor/editor --save

yarn add @wangeditor/editor-for-vue
# 或者 npm install @wangeditor/editor-for-vue --save